6. Itʻs Merrie Monarch week in Hawaii! Merrie Monarch is a Hula exhibition/competition held every spring in Hawaii to celebrate Hula and King David Kalakaua, the Hawaiian king who brought Hula back into the mainstream after the dance was almost lost to Christian missionaries (interesting story-you should look it up!).
